The Context: A Decades-Long Standoff

The U.S. and Iran have been locked in a tense standoff for decades, marked by periods of confrontation, limited diplomacy, and sanctions. The 2015 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POA), commonly known as the Iran nuclear deal, was a landmark agreement aimed at curbing Iran’s nuclear program in exchange for sanctions relief. However, the Trump administration’s withdrawal from the deal in 2018 reignited tensions, leading to a series of retaliatory measures, including sanctions, military escalations, and attacks on critical infrastructure.

The Strait of Hormuz, a narrow waterway through which approximately 20% of the world’s oil passes, has become a flashpoint in this conflict. Iran has repeatedly threatened to disrupt the strait’s navigation in response to U.S. sanctions, raising fears of a global energy crisis. Against this volatile backdrop, Trump’s claim of a “significant prize” from Iran has added another layer of complexity to an already precarious situation.

Why It Matters Globally

The implications of this development extend far beyond bilateral U.S.-Iran relations. The Strait of Hormuz is a critical artery for global energy supplies, and any disruption could send shockwaves through the world economy. Oil prices, already volatile due to the COVID-19 pandemic and economic uncertainty, could skyrocket, threatening the recovery of nations heavily reliant on energy imports.

Moreover, the U.S.-Iran conflict has broader ramifications for regional and global security. The Middle East is already grappling with multiple crises, from the war in Yemen to the instability in Iraq and Syria. A potential escalation between the U.S. and Iran could exacerbate these challenges, drawing in other global powers and destabilizing the region further.

Additionally, this development comes at a time of shifting geopolitical alliances. With the U.S. increasingly focused on strategic competition with China and Russia, its ability to manage conflicts in the Middle East is under strain. Any misstep in the U.S.-Iran relationship could have cascading effects on America’s global standing and its ability to shape international norms.
